Ardkor separates a catalogue identity from a supplier signal or partner claim. That distinction helps maintenance and production teams judge the next move without turning a listing into an availability promise.

Identity

Confirm the reference, manufacturer, component type and any successor or alias clues.

Source

Check who supplied the signal, what role they have, and when the information was checked.

Next action

Use the evidence to choose repair, exchange, sourcing or on-site help for the machine context.

Decision note: A directory record is a starting point, not confirmed stock, compatibility, price or response time.
